What’s the difference between website design and web development?

It’s important to differentiate web design from website development; the front-end from the back-end. As you may have guessed, the front-end (i.e. website design) is what you see on your monitor when surfing the net, while the back-end (i.e. website development) is what you don’t see, but enables a website to function correctly.

In the context of this website, the menu you used to get to this page, these words you’re reading now and the images dotted around the screen are the front-end and relevant to web design. The method by which we make quick additions (i.e. the Content Management System) and the database that stores the information on this website are the back-end and therefore relevant to website development.

Think of it like a car; the bodywork and how it looks is design, the engine and how it works is development.

Why is website design an important aspect to consider?

Without wanting to state the obvious, the better looking a website, the more likely that an end-user will want to visit again, utilise a company’s services or buy a company’s products. It could be the smoothest running website ever built, but if it looks like a child created it, then no one will trust it enough to use it.

Even if the website doesn’t do anything beyond supply information about a company, it still acts as a shop-front and as an extension of a brand’s reputation. The days of needing a website are over, now it’s more a case of needing a stylish and graphically advanced website.
